The Ultimate Buying Guide for Your Perfect Ugly Christmas Sweater

Ready to win that ugly sweater contest or just spread some holiday cheer? Choosing the right ugly Christmas sweater is an art! This guide helps you find the perfect blend of festive fun and comfortable wear.

1. Key Features to Look For

A great ugly sweater has features that make it stand out. Think about what you want the sweater to achieve.

  • The “Ugly” Factor: How loud is the design? Look for bright colors, clashing patterns, and over-the-top embellishments like blinking lights or 3D elements (like stuffed snowmen).
  • Thematic Relevance: Does it match a movie, a classic holiday scene, or a funny meme? A strong theme makes the sweater memorable.
  • Lighting and Sound: Many modern ugly sweaters include battery-operated LED lights or even small sound chips. Check battery life and placement so they don’t poke you.
  • Fit and Sizing: Ugly sweaters are often meant to be slightly baggy for comfort. Check the size chart carefully.

2. Important Materials Matter

The material affects how warm you stay and how long the sweater lasts. Most ugly sweaters are made from common knits.

  • Acrylic/Polyester Blends: These are very common. They hold bright colors well and are usually inexpensive. They might not breathe as well as natural fibers.
  • Cotton Blends: Cotton makes the sweater softer and more breathable. This is a good choice if you plan to wear it for a long time indoors.
  • Knit Quality: Look closely at the knitting. A tight, even knit means the sweater will hold its shape better after washing. Thin, loose knits often look cheap quickly.

3.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ality

Quality separates a one-season wonder from a holiday favorite. Pay attention to the details.

Quality Boosters:
  • Strong Seams: Check where the sleeves meet the body. Strong stitching prevents the sweater from falling apart.
  • Secure Embellishments: If the sweater has glued-on sequins or plastic decorations, test them gently. Well-attached decorations last longer.
  • Finished Hems: Ribbed cuffs and hems that snap back into shape show better construction.
Quality Reducers:
  • Pilling: If the fabric looks fuzzy or already shows small balls of fiber (pilling) in the store, it will get worse fast.
  • Flimsy Lights: Lights that hang loosely or have visible, messy wiring reduce the overall look and lifespan.
  • Shrinkage Risk: If the care tag suggests dry cleaning only for a synthetic blend, it might shrink awkwardly if washed incorrectly.

4. User Experience and Use Cases

Think about where and how you will wear your sweater. This helps you choose the right level of “ugly.”

  • Office Parties: Choose a sweater that is funny but slightly less wild. Sweaters with mild flashing lights or simple holiday scenes are usually safe bets.
  • Family Gatherings: Here, you can go all out! 3D elements, loud colors, and family-friendly jokes are perfect.
  • Ugly Sweater Runs/Events: You need comfort and durability. Choose materials that allow you to move easily. Battery packs for lights should be small and tucked away safely.
  • Comfort Level: If you tend to overheat, avoid very thick, heavy wool blends, even if they look amazing. Synthetic materials can feel itchy for some people; test the inside texture.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) About Ugly Christmas Sweaters

Q: What is the best way to clean an ugly sweater with lights?

A: Always check the tag first! Usually, you must remove the battery pack before washing. Hand wash gently in cold water. Machine washing can damage the delicate wiring.

Q: Should I buy a sweater that is too big?

A: Many people buy one size up for an authentic, baggy ugly sweater look. However, if the shoulders droop too much, it looks sloppy rather than ugly-chic. Stick close to your normal size unless you want an oversized fit.

Q: Are 3D elements comfortable to wear?

A: Sometimes they are bulky. A big plastic reindeer head might feel heavy or poke you when you sit down. Try sitting while wearing it in the store, if possible, to test comfort.

Q: How can I make a plain sweater look uglier?

A: You can easily customize! Use fabric glue to attach pom-poms, glitter glue, felt cutouts, or even old Christmas ornaments. Hot glue guns are great for quick, strong attachments.

Q: What colors should I avoid?

A: There are no rules for ugly sweaters! But generally, clashing colors like neon green mixed with bright orange achieve peak “ugly.” Stick to traditional Christmas colors (red, green, white) but use them badly.

Q: How long should the lights on a sweater last?

A: Good quality LED lights should last the entire holiday season if used correctly. If the lights stop working after one use, the quality of the electronics was low.

Q: Are expensive ugly sweaters worth the money?

A: Sometimes. More expensive ones often use better quality knits or have more complex, durable 3D elements. If you plan to wear it every year, a higher initial cost might pay off in durability.

Q: What is the difference between a “novelty” sweater and an “ugly” sweater?

A: A novelty sweater is just themed (like a simple reindeer pattern). An ugly sweater usually involves intentional tackiness, bright colors, and often includes non-fabric decorations.

Q: Can I wear an ugly sweater if I don’t like the cold?

A: Yes! Many ugly sweaters are thin knits designed for indoor wear. If you need warmth, wear a thermal shirt underneath for insulation.
